
The Band
The original Windfall performed at clubs and concerts (and even cow barns) throughout New England in the 1970's. Today, with several personnel changes, they all remain the best of friends and still get a huge kick out of performing live for enthusiastic audiences.
The two most recent members of the band are both exceptional talents with very impressive musical bios:
Bob Stickle - Lead Guitar and Vocals: Bob, our LI transplant, cut his teeth playing in bands in the highly competitive NY/NJ music scene for years. Then work necessitated a move to NE where Windfall was very fortunate to have scoffed him up within weeks of his arrival to Red Sox Nation! Bob is quite the showman and one heck of an amazing guitar player! See for yourself!
Mike Agbay - Drummer/Percussionist: Mike had the perfect mentor for the job, his older brother Tony, who had performed with the original Windfall for several years. Mike and Tony's inspiration came from their Dad, a legendary Worcester entertainer and drummer who started teaching his sons while they were still in grammer school! Mike has recorded and toured nationally in his younger days and continues to perform as one of the area's premier drummers. Mike is also a highly respected martial arts instructor who runs his own dojo (MJA Martial Arts) in Sturbridge, MA.
The next three members are from the original Windfall lineup:
John Morello - Lead Vocals and leader of the band: John's powerful vocals just keeping getting better with age (like fine wine, another of John's passions). He and Rick played in the popular wedding band Rhapsody throughout the 80's and 90's and have now come full circle back to their rock and roll roots. John will be happy to speak with you about booking the band.
Rick Feeley - Bass and Vocals: Rick is as steady as they come on the bass, laying down the groove that gets everybody up on the dance floor! He is also a composer who has written and recorded a number of his songs.
Rich LaPearl - Guitar Synth and Rhythm/Lead/Slide guitar: Rich started playing the violin in 3rd grade and trumpet in grades 4-6. Now he can do it all on his guitar thanks to some amazing technology. If you're wondering who's playing that Hammond B3, trumpet, or synth lead, well, now you know the secret.
